Chlorine in PDB 7apy: Pseudomonas Stutzeri Nitrous Oxide Reductase Mutant, D576A
Enzymatic activity of Pseudomonas Stutzeri Nitrous Oxide Reductase Mutant, D576A
All present enzymatic activity of Pseudomonas Stutzeri Nitrous Oxide Reductase Mutant, D576A:
1.7.2.4;
Protein crystallography data
The structure of Pseudomonas Stutzeri Nitrous Oxide Reductase Mutant, D576A, PDB code: 7apy
was solved by
L.Zhang,
E.Bill,
P.M.H.Kroneck,
O.Einsle,
with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:
Resolution Low / High (Å)
|
68.84 /
1.78
|
Space group
|
P 1 21 1
|
Cell size a, b, c (Å), α, β, γ (°)
|
68.964,
76.627,
108.563,
90,
93.41,
90
|
R / Rfree (%)
|
16.6 /
22.5
|
